Why Backgrounds Matter:

  • Distraction Reduction: A clean and uncluttered background helps draw attention to your puppy, eliminating distractions that might detract from the main subject.
  • Mood Enhancement: The background can set the mood of your photo. A serene outdoor setting can create a peaceful atmosphere, while a colorful and energetic backdrop can convey a playful and fun vibe.
  • Composition Improvement: The background can be used to create visual interest and depth in your photos. Incorporating leading lines, patterns, or textures into the background can enhance the overall composition.

Choosing the Perfect Puppy Background:

puppy backgrounds

1. Consider Your Puppy's Personality:

The background should complement your puppy's personality and characteristics. For example, a shy puppy may look more comfortable in a calm and soothing background, while an energetic puppy might thrive in a more vibrant and playful setting.

2. Choose a Color Scheme:

Colors play a crucial role in creating a visually appealing background. Bright and vibrant colors can add energy to your photos, while soft and muted tones can create a more subtle and elegant look. Consider your puppy's coat color when selecting the background color to achieve a harmonious effect.

3. Utilize Natural Light:

Natural light can create stunning backgrounds for puppy photos. Avoid harsh sunlight that may cast harsh shadows on your subject. Instead, seek diffused light during early mornings or late evenings, which produces soft and flattering illumination.

4. Incorporate Greenery:

Greenery adds a touch of nature and freshness to your puppy backgrounds. Plants, flowers, and trees can create a serene and inviting atmosphere. Ensure that the greenery is not too dense or tall, as it can block your view of the puppy.

5. Use Props:

Props can add interest and depth to your puppy backgrounds. Consider incorporating toys, blankets, or other items that are visually appealing and relevant to your theme.

Effective Strategies:

  • Simplify the Background: Keep the background as simple as possible to avoid distracting from your puppy. Remove unnecessary objects or elements that may clutter the scene.
  • Create a Contrast: A contrasting background can make your puppy stand out. For example, a white puppy against a dark background or a black puppy against a light background.
  • Use Shallow Depth of Field: A shallow depth of field can blur the background, creating a dreamy and ethereal effect. This technique helps isolate your puppy and draw attention to its features.
  • Experiment with Angles: Don't be afraid to experiment with different camera angles. Shooting from above or below can create unique and dynamic perspectives.

Common Mistakes to Avoid:

  • Over-Cluttered Backgrounds: Avoid backgrounds that are too busy or cluttered, as they can overwhelm your puppy and detract from the focus.
  • Clashing Colors: Be mindful of the color scheme. Choosing colors that clash with your puppy's coat or the overall composition can create an unappealing effect.
  • Harsh Lighting: Harsh lighting can cast unflattering shadows on your puppy. Use diffused light or consider using reflectors to soften the illumination.
  • Unsuitable Props: Props should enhance the photo, not distract from it. Avoid using props that are too large or distracting.

Step-by-Step Approach:

  1. Prepare Your Environment: Set up your background and lighting before introducing your puppy. Ensure that the area is comfortable and well-lit.
  2. Introduce Your Puppy: Gently bring your puppy into the setup and allow it to explore and become comfortable with the surroundings.
  3. Position Your Puppy: Place your puppy in the desired position and adjust the camera angle accordingly. Consider using props or treats to encourage the puppy to look at the camera.
  4. Capture the Moment: Experiment with different camera settings to achieve the desired exposure and focus. Take multiple shots to capture the best expression and pose.
  5. Review and Edit: Preview your photos to ensure sharpness and composition. Adjust the exposure, color balance, and other settings as needed using photo editing software.

FAQ:

  1. What is the best color background for puppy photos? It depends on the puppy's coat color and the desired mood. Bright colors can add energy, while soft tones create a more subtle look.
  2. How do I make my puppy look less anxious in photos? Create a comfortable and relaxing environment, use treats to reward good behavior, and avoid harsh lighting.
  3. Can I use flash when photographing puppies? Flash can create harsh shadows. Use diffused light or reflectors instead.
  4. What should I do if my puppy doesn't cooperate during the photoshoot? Be patient and gentle. Try using toys or treats to engage the puppy and keep it interested.
  5. How do I create a blurry background? Use a shallow depth of field by adjusting your camera settings or using a lens with a wide aperture.
  6. What are some good props for puppy photoshoots? Blankets, toys, and treats are popular props that can add interest and personality to your photos.
